The Science of Drying Water Damage

So, how do the pros do it? It all comes down to controlling the environment, almost like a chef perfectly managing a recipe. They use a bit of science called psychrometry, which is just a fancy word for understanding how air, temperature, and moisture play together.

Think of the air in your home as a sponge. On a humid day, the sponge is already full and can’t soak up another drop. This is what happens when you just run a fan—you’re waving a full, wet sponge around, and it can’t pull more moisture from your floors. Pros use tools to measure this, ensuring the air is always “thirsty” enough to pull water out of your walls.

This “thirst” is created by mastering four things at once:

  • Evaporation: Just like you hang a wet shirt to dry, they use targeted warmth and airflow to coax water out of your carpets and drywall, turning it into vapor.
  • Dehumidification: This is what your fan misses. While the water is being pulled into the air, massive industrial dehumidifiers act like a super-powered wringer, squeezing that moisture back out into a drain tank. This is the key to stopping mold in its way.
  • Air Movement: They don’t just point fans randomly. They set up a pattern of dry air that sweeps across every wet surface, constantly replacing the damp air with dry air, making the whole room work like a drying machine.
  • Temperature Control: A slightly warm room helps water evaporate faster. But too hot, and you can warp wood or create more humidity. It’s a constant, careful balance.

All this works because of a simple rule: water always moves from a wet area to a drier one. Water damage cleanup experts create a powerfully dry environment that actively pulls moisture from your home’s structure until it’s bone-dry, not just surface-dry. This is what true water damage restoration is all about.

Step-by-Step Water Damage Cleanup Process

Alright, so we’ve talked about science. Now, what does that actually look like when a team shows up at your door? It’s a clear, no-nonsense process designed to get your life back to normal as quickly and safely as possible. 

Here’s a behind-the-scenes look at how a quality water damage cleanup service gets the job done right.

Assessment and Moisture Detection

First, they play detectives. Using tools like thermal imaging cameras and moisture meters, they scan the area to find every hidden pocket of moisture. This creates a “map” of the damage, making sure they know exactly what they’re dealing with behind walls and under floors.

Water Extraction

Next, they tackle the water you can see. With powerful pumps and wet/dry vacuums, they remove all the standing water. This crucial first step in the water damage cleanup process stops the damage from spreading further.

Air Circulation and Dehumidification

This is where science kicks into high gear. Professionals set up industrial-strength air movers and low-grain refrigerant (LGR) dehumidifiers. This powerful combination circulates dry air and systematically wrings the moisture out of it, creating that “thirsty” environment we talked about.

Monitoring and Verification

A professional team doesn’t just set up equipment and leave. They constantly monitor humidity levels and moisture content in your walls and floors. This careful tracking makes sure the drying process takes the exact right amount of time.

Cleaning and Sanitizing

The final step is a deep cleanup water damage phase. Once everything is confirmed to be dry, the area is cleaned and sanitized to address any potential mold spores or bacteria, leaving your home not just dry, but truly clean and safe.

How Long Does the Drying Process Take?

By now, you’re probably wondering, “How long until my life is back to normal?” It’s a great question, and the honest answer is: it depends. A proper dry-out isn’t a race; it’s a carefully managed process.

Here’s a general idea of what the drying process takes for different materials:

  • Carpet: At least 24 hours or more.
  • Drywall: Typically 1 to 3 days.
  • Hardwood Floors, Plaster, or Concrete: This can take longer, often 7 to 10 days, because the moisture is trapped deep within.

The exact timeline depends on a few big factors, including how much water there was, the type of materials in your home, and how well the team can control the room’s temperature and humidity. Rushing this stage is the most common mistake that leads to mold coming back weeks later. Once your home is dry and safe, the last thing you want is to do it all over again. While you can’t stop every disaster, a few smart habits can lower your risk and make you feel more in control.

Here are a few simple ways to protect your home:

  • Routine Plumbing Inspections and Maintenance: Make a habit of checking under sinks, around your water heater, and behind appliances for any signs of moisture or slow leaks. A little vigilance can spot a small drip before it becomes a giant puddle.
  • Water Alarms, Sump Pumps, Drainage Systems: Place water alarms near your sump pump, washing machine, and in the basement. These little gadgets will warn you at the first sign of moisture, giving you a heads-up to tackle a problem early.repair water dam
  • Invest in Your Foundation: If you live in an area prone to heavy rain or flooding, a sump pump is your best friend. It’s designed to pump water away from your home’s foundation, keeping your basement dry.
  • Choose Tough Materials: When renovating basements or bathrooms, consider using water-resistant drywall or cement board. These materials can buy you precious time and limit damage if a leak does occur.
